- 1、本文档共5页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
2025年plc工程师面试题目及最佳答案
本文借鉴了近年相关面试中的经典题创作而成,力求帮助考生深入理解面试题型,掌握答题技巧,提升应试能力。
2025年PLC工程师面试题目及最佳答案
一、基础知识题
题目1:简述PLC的基本工作原理及其与普通计算机的主要区别。
最佳答案:
PLC(可编程逻辑控制器)的基本工作原理是扫描周期工作制。在每次扫描周期中,PLC会按照一定的顺序执行以下操作:
1.输入扫描:读取所有输入点的状态。
2.程序执行:按照用户程序逻辑顺序执行指令。
3.输出扫描:将程序执行的结果输出到输出点。
PLC与普通计算机的主要区别包括:
1.可靠性:PLC设计用于工业环境,具有高可靠性和抗干扰能力,能够在恶劣环境下稳定工作。
2.实时性:PLC的扫描周期非常短,通常在毫秒级,能够满足工业控制的实时性要求。
3.编程语言:PLC使用专门的编程语言,如梯形图、功能块图、指令表等,而普通计算机使用高级语言如C、C++等。
4.功能模块:PLC通常集成多种功能模块,如输入输出模块、通信模块、运动控制模块等,而普通计算机功能更为通用。
二、编程与调试题
题目2:在PLC编程中,如何处理I/O信号的冗余问题?请举例说明。
最佳答案:
I/O信号的冗余问题通常通过以下几种方法处理:
1.冗余输入:使用多个输入信号,并通过逻辑判断选择其中一个作为有效信号。例如,在关键设备上安装两个接近开关,通过PLC程序判断哪个信号更可靠,并选择该信号作为控制依据。
2.冗余输出:使用多个输出模块,通过冗余切换机制确保在一个输出模块故障时,另一个模块能够接管。
3.冗余通信:在多个PLC之间建立冗余通信链路,确保在一个通信链路中断时,能够切换到备用链路。
举例说明:
假设某工业设备需要两个接近开关作为输入信号,防止单一传感器故障导致设备失控。可以在PLC程序中设计如下逻辑:
```plaintext
IF(接近开关AAND接近开关B)THEN
设备启动
ELSE
设备停止
ENDIF
```
通过这种方式,只有当两个接近开关都正常时,设备才会启动,从而提高了系统的可靠性。
三、故障排除题
题目3:在PLC系统中,常见的故障有哪些?如何进行故障诊断和排除?
最佳答案:
PLC系统常见的故障包括:
1.输入信号故障:传感器故障、接线松动或断路等。
2.输出信号故障:执行器故障、接线问题或输出模块故障。
3.通信故障:PLC与其他设备之间的通信中断或数据传输错误。
4.程序逻辑错误:程序逻辑设计不合理或程序编写错误。
5.电源故障:PLC供电不稳定或电源模块故障。
故障诊断和排除步骤:
1.观察现象:首先观察设备的运行状态和PLC的指示灯,判断故障的大致范围。
2.检查输入输出:检查输入信号的连接和状态,确认传感器和执行器是否正常工作。
3.检查接线:检查PLC的接线是否松动或断路,确保所有接线正确无误。
4.检查通信:检查PLC与其他设备之间的通信状态,确认通信链路是否正常。
5.检查程序:检查PLC程序是否存在逻辑错误,必要时进行调试和修改。
6.使用诊断工具:利用PLC自带的诊断工具或第三方诊断软件进行故障排查。
四、项目经验题
题目4:请描述一个你参与过的PLC项目,包括项目背景、系统设计、实施过程和最终成果。
最佳答案:
项目背景:
我参与过一个自动化生产线的PLC项目,该生产线用于生产某种电子元件,需要实现高精度、高效率的生产控制。
系统设计:
1.硬件设计:选用西门子S7-1200系列PLC作为主控制器,配置了多个数字输入输出模块、模拟输入输出模块和运动控制模块。此外,还配置了工业以太网通信模块,实现PLC与其他设备(如机器人、传感器)的通信。
2.软件设计:使用梯形图和功能块图进行编程,设计了多个功能模块,包括生产流程控制、数据采集、报警处理等。
实施过程:
1.需求分析:与客户沟通,明确生产线的工艺要求和控制需求。
2.系统安装:安装PLC、传感器、执行器等设备,并进行接线。
3.程序编写:根据系统设计编写PLC程序,并进行初步调试。
4.系统测试:进行系统联调,测试生产线的运行状态和性能指标。
5.用户培训:对客户进行系统操作和维护培训。
最终成果:
1.生产效率提升:通过优化控制逻辑,生产效率提升了20%。
2.产品质量提高:通过精确控制,产品合格率提高了15%。
3.系统稳定性增强:通过冗余设计和故障诊断机制,系统稳定性显著提高。
五、未来技术题
题目5:未来PLC技术有哪些发展趋势?你认为PLC工程师需要具备哪些新技能?
最佳答案:
未来PLC技术的发展趋势包括:
1.智能化:PLC将集成更多的智能功能,如人工智能、机器学习等,实现更智能的控制和优化。
2.网络化:PLC将更加注重网络通信能力,实现与其他设备、系统的互联互通,
文档评论(0)